Davids is windows.
he specifically is missing the GD library.
I don't know the details of the server -i.e whether it's a shared hosting server, a managed or self managed box.
I've seen hosting plans before where this library is not included in the PHP distribution, and it is included on higher hosting plans from the same host.
php graphic generation is reasonably processor intensive.
given the curent problems with white screens, which IMHO seem like a script time out problem I don't see as it's omething that Davids going to rush into implementing, putting additional load onto the server before he's sorted the white screen problem.
also, I don't know whether David has a test server set up anywhere that would let him test this before implementing it. this would cause additional delay between the suggestion time and the implentation time.
assuming that davd has a managed host he may not even have acces to the PHP.ini file to enable this library.
I know that this library does work on windows as i have it running on my own development server.
I'm sure that this is something that David will look into, though I imagine that this is fairly low priority.
